Medical Malpractice - Improper Titration of AED's - Wrongful Death By Moody Law | Personal Injury Attorneys on September 16, 2012

 

Our client, a 21-year-old young man, was a known sufferer of epileptic seizures. His healthcare providers improperly transitioned him from one anti-epileptic drug to another without following the pharmaceutical manufacturer’s guidelines. The healthcare providers took him off the old medication and failed to give him an adequate dose of the new medication resulting in epileptic death by seizure. A significant confidential settlement was made for the physician’s and the clinic’s full policy limits of insurance on behalf of the parents.
